Kodala violence in fourth day

Protesters dig up road for continuing the blockade

Berhampur: The violent protesters of nearby villagers of Kodala area continued the road blockade by digging from two sides of the road on Saturday at Khajapalli near Kodala of Ganjam district.

The violence reached in fourth day. Still the tension is prevailing in nearby villages. Market, shops, school, college, were closed on Saturday. The authorities continued the prohibitory orders under section 144 CrPC and night time curfew from evening 8 pm to morning 6 am since July 13 following the group-clash. Police flag march was continued and 22 platoon forces were deployed there to control the violence.

The villagers of Khajapalli were dug the road from two sides of the road. Purusottampur-Kavisuryanagar and Purusottampur-Kodala road were blocked by the villagers. Police was silent on Saturday after the unexpected incident happened on Friday.

ODRAF team has reached here in the violence site. They started clearing the road from trees cut by the villagers for the blockade.

The villagers have planned to cremate the dead bodies of the deceased on the road, after the arrival of the dead bodies from Berhampur MKCG Medical College and hospital. They also demanded 10 lakh and government job as compensation for the families of the deceased.

Senior level police officers are taking the care of the law and order situation to bring peace in the violence area. Leaders of various political parties such as Congress, BJP, CPI and CPI (M) have visited the spot on Saturday and demanded judicial probe into the matter.

On the other side, the victims of the violence, Eragula community have taken the protection of the police. 252 persons have taken shelter in a Kalyanmandap at Kodala. The Eragula community has told to police that they are interested in peaceful living and understanding with the villagers. If they have made any crime, then they are ready to respect the law. But they wanted to clear that they were not involved in any crime before as the villagers alleging against them. Whereas Chachina villagers claimed that the Eragula community has attacked on them on Friday night.

In a recent development, police administration has planned to construct a Village peace committee along with the villagers for the peaceful solution of the matter. Meanwhile, Police has tightened the security suspecting the violence may take place as the dead bodies of the deceased will reach there.
